I am a broker and owner of ALLISON SENIOR ADVISING and Co-Founder of FREEDOM SINGS USA, a 501c3 nonprofit organization that works with veterans, active military, and family members. I keep up with the changes occurring in the laws about healthcare such as the Surprise Billing Act, and that includes Medicare in order to be a Medicare benefits specialist. I give workshops in areas of Medicare, Advanced Planning, and end-of-life planning and do referrals to community services and other professionals and expertise when needed,
I was a community volunteer while I raised my three children and worked on my degree in Communications and Organizational Management. I was President of the Chattanooga Council of PTAs, have served on eight Boards of Directors, and founded a disability fair for the city of Chattanooga, TN, Go-Fest. I co-founded a nonprofit doing alternative therapies in a ranch environment for children with developmental disabilities. When a VA counselor asked about alternative therapies for those coming back from combat, two Nashville songwriters and I started the nonprofit Freedom Sings USA, a Creative Arts Therapy using songwriting as a modality.
As a late-in-life baby for my parents, my dad died when I was young and I had four older brothers who all went into the military, Marines, Air Force, and two Army.
My oldest brother who started Allison Insurance 42 years ago was my biggest influence. I got my insurance license in 2000 and joined the business in 2003 and then took over when my brother retired. I decided to specialize in the senior industry after caring for my mom before she died and realized the lack of help and knowledge available to seniors. Medicare is confusing at best, so I help those who are going into a Medicare situation like retirement, disability, or turning 65. I became a Certified Senior Advisor in order to serve this senior community better. My main goal is to educate them, so they understand Medicare and then show them all the options available in their zip code. After taking into account their budget and healthcare needs, I give them the options and let them make an educated decision on the future of their own healthcare. I can also help with end of life planning. I am a broker and certify to offer anyone who comes to me any product. I have most of the companies that are rated B+ or better in my region of Tennessee, Alabama, and Georgia since I live and work in a corner of Tennessee that is only minutes from those two other states. I work with veterans in my nonprofit so I work with the VA and have been educated on what is available like Aid and Attendance for those veterans who need help and can't afford it. I also get my veteran customers who are eligible to sign up for their VA Benefits and tell them what is available to them and how to get what they deserved by serving our country.
